Top 3 Best Great Kills Public Elementary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 4 public elementary schools serving 2,944 students in the neighborhood of Great Kills, Staten Island, NY.
The top ranked public elementary schools in Great Kills are P.s. 8 Shirlee Solomon, P.s. 32 Gifford School and I.s. 24 Myra S Barnes.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
The neighborhood of Great Kills, Staten Island, NY public elementary schools have an average math proficiency score of 74% (versus the New York public elementary school average of 41%), and reading proficiency score of 79% (versus the 48%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 39%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the New York public elementary school average of 61% (majority Hispanic).
